Franciacorta Brut Rosé
While not losing the typical elegance of Franciacorta, this rosé also has a structure that makes it ideal for meals as well as for aperitifs. The vineyards of the Montenisa estate of the Antinori family are located right in the center of the morainic amphitheater of Franciacorta. This Franciacorta Rosé is produced with only Pinot Noir grapes, grown in a vineyard suited for this grape variety. The result is a lively and supple sparkling wine.
The harvest is carefully carried out in boxes so as not to crush the berries. A gentle pressure of the grapes allows to extract a free-run must of a light pink hue. This ferments in stainless steel tanks at a controlled temperature. The second fermentation in the bottle follows according to traditional method and the sparkling wine ages about 30 months on its lees.
